Transaction d84ee3128c12e169269a225237ba0c46223d5fea043c25254a342bbf003707b6
1 Input
1 Output
-
d84ee3128c12e169269a225237ba0c46223d5fea043c25254a342bbf003707b6:0
- value
- 7399743
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ea0f37f1956f9e1171f4b67221195db8cc73dcd
- address
- bc1q86s0xlce2mu7z9clfdnjyyv4mwxvw0wd5j6g7a